Let D=diagonal=18cm; A=area of square
The diagonals of a square form 4 right triangles
with legs=1/2 the diagonal. Since the legs are also
base and height, the area of each triangle is Area of triangle=
1/2(b)(h)=(1/2)(1/2)(D)(1/2)(D)=(1/8)D^2. The total area is
4 of these triangles so A=(4)(1/8)(D^2)=D^2/2
. Put in value for D.
ANSWER: The area of the square is 162 square centimeters.
